  1. Crafts 2-12-38
    Long ago the people were very fond om making their own candles. At first they would get a long piece of tallow. They would roll the tallow until the would make candles. When they would get a piece of rush and bore a hole through the candles and after a while they would place the tallow in a cool place and then they would use this as candles. When the old people would went their own baskets, long ago they would get a few scollips of & point them. Then they would put the scollops in and out through each other.
